In the Hot Seat with Hali Mason

Hali Mason is an Interiors Stylist and InstaBlogger who has amassed over 10k followers on her Instagram account, @hali.mason. She shares her passion for design, photographing her enviable clean, minimalist home and presenting it in a perfectly curated grid. Hali recently got married, having two ceremonies: one in London and one in Charleston, South Carolina. Her husband, Laurence, wore the Yogi Willard shoe in Ivory to complement their neutral look for their relaxed Charleston ceremony. Here we find out all about their special day and take a look at their beautiful wedding photos.

Yogi Footwear: Tell us all about your wedding day
I actually had two Weddings days. One big Swahili traditional wedding in London with my family and then one small civil ceremony in Charleston SC with my husband’s family. Both were very special in their own ways. The day in London had over 100 guests, it entailed lots of dancing and spicy foods and the Charleston wedding was a smaller celebration surrounded by beautiful scenery and gorgeous sunshine. We have great memories from both.
